CQUI is an open source Civilization 6 mod that is maintained by it's community that helps you manage your empire faster and easier. It's an enhancement of the original UI that gives you the information you need with less clicks. It also have a lot of useful functionality that makes the game even better.

Key Features
New April/May/June 2021 Features:
  • Colors of Lenses added by the integrated More Lenses mod can now be configured in CQUI Settings
    - Configurable lenses: Archaeologist, Barbarian, Builder, City Overlap, City Citizen Management, Naturalist, Resources, Routes, Scout, and Wonders
  • Great Works shown on the City Info Panel (thanks Infixo)
  • Routes Lens, highlighting the tiles with Roads and Railroads (enabled by default with Military Engineer)
  • CQUI Settings can be accessed from the Civ6 Options Menu
  • Updated integrated mods to their current release versions: Better Trade Screen, More Lenses

New January/February/March 2021 Features:
  • Barbarians in the Barbarian Clans mode now have a small indicator of their clan attached to each unit flag
  • Barbarian camps show relevant information in their banners:
    - Icons display in the banner if there is an active bribe (with turns left), if the clan has been incited, or if there is a unit to ransom.
    - A small star appears next to the clan logo if there is a unit available for hire.
  • Should now work with Linux
  • Individual Hero information on Heroes Panel is wider, reducing text squashing
  • City-State Quests now show as inline text (adjustable size font) in the City States list

Features:
  • Civ V Style Cityview
    - Produce or buy units with gold and faith from a single production panel
    - Production panel elements compressed and reordered
    - Improved amenities city details screen (clean icons)
    - Growth/Production progress is enumerated in the city panel
  • "Smart" City Banners
    - Icons showing districts built and if more are available to be built
    - Housing, turns until population growth, turns until culture growth displayed in banners
    - City State banners show Suzerain icon (Configurable: Civ Symbol or Leaderhead)
    - City State banners display an icon when at war with you
    - Tooltip with information about the original owner of that City (and if the original capitol)
  • Additional Tooltips to quickly find information:
    - Tooltip on City Banner showing districts built, districts available, housing, turns until growth
    - Tooltip on Unit upgrade includes maintenance costs (current and upgraded unit)
    - Tooltip in City State list shows all envoys sent from all Civs
    - Tooltip on Plot shows additional information, such as Tourism generated
  • Improvements for Units
    - Builders, Engineers, and Religious units show the remaining number of charges on the Unit flag
    - Non-religious unit flags are dimmed when Religion lens applied (with option to hide completely)
    - Unit actions are no longer hidden behind an expand button
    - Unit XP bars are twice as tall
    - Unit flags show a "+" icon when able to be promoted
    - Hero units have a brighter glow
  • Great Person and Heroes panels revamped
    - Reduced or eliminate side scrolling
    - Adapts to the screen height
    - Heroes entries are twice as wide for better readability
  • Policy Reminder Popup
    - If new policies are available, a popup reminds you to check them out
  • Notifications appear for Goody Hut Rewards, zooming to location when clicked
  • "My Government" tab removed from Government panel
  • Leaderheads expanded tooltips
  • Map Pinning system enhanced
    - New pins
    - Long pinlists are now scrollable
    - Shift-Right click on pinlist to quickly delete pins
    - Enter key now bound to finalizing a pin in pin creation menu
  • Tech/Civic Tree and Civilopedia now Auto-focuses the Search bar
  • Civilopedia remembers the last visited page
  • Civic/Tech popups can be disabled
    - Civic/Tech voice-overs can be set to only play manually
  • Recommendation UI can be enabled/disabled
  • Citizen management icons are resizable to make seeing yield info easier
  • Improved resource icons are dimmed to emphasize unutilized resources
  • Available customized key bindings
  • Luxury resources are displayed in the top bar alongside strategic resources
  • Right clicking the action panel (bottom right button) instantly ends turn
    - Even when things like production/research/unit moves have not been decided
  • Dedicated mod settings menu (Tobacco icon above mini-map)



Integrations:
  • Improved Deal Screen - by mironos
  • Better Trade Screen - by astog
  • More Lenses - by astog
  • Better Espionage Screen - by astog
  • Divine Yuri's Custom City Panel - by Divine Yuri
  • Simplified Gossip - by FinalFreak16
